Trial design
Patients will be randomly allocated into two groups as follow:
- First group: Buccal segmental digitally printed maxillary distalizer (infrazygomatic mini-implant IZC).
- Second group: palatal segmental digitally printed maxillary distalizer.
The buccal segmental distalizer will take the anchorage from infrazygomatic miniscrews.

入选标准
- •Patients age (13- 18) years.
- •Full permanent dentition except third molar.
- •Class II malocclusion with at least an end-on Class II molar relationship bilaterally.
- •normal or short lower facial height.
排除标准
- •Systemic conditions that may interfere with the treatment.
- •Bad habits that might jeopardize the appliance.
- •Transverse discrepancy.
- •Previous orthodontic treatment.

this study includes 40 patients with class II molar and canine relation the study aimes to investigate the effect of the skeletal anchored digitally printed distalizers on the distal movement of the maxillary posterior segment in millimeters
